Where is the Scribmer family from?

You can see how Scribmer families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Scribmer family name was found in the USA between 1840 and 1920. The most Scribmer families were found in USA in 1880. In 1840 there was 1 Scribmer family living in Illinois. This was about 50% of all the recorded Scribmer's in USA. Illinois and 1 other state had the highest population of Scribmer families in 1840.
